Future technologies
• The world is entering a new technological era, characterized by innovations capable of radically transforming daily life. Future technologies are not just simple improvements, but true evolutionary leaps that will redefine communication, work, health, and energy.
• One of the most anticipated innovations is the 6G network, set to far exceed the performance of 5G. Data transmission speeds up to a hundred times higher and almost zero latency are expected. This will pave the way for real-time holograms, multisensory communications, and instant connections among billions of devices. 6G will not just be a more powerful network but an intelligent ecosystem fully integrated with artificial intelligence.
• Artificial intelligence will also evolve significantly, becoming a true digital assistant capable of understanding complex contexts, anticipating needs, and making optimal decisions. Medicine will be among the most revolutionized fields, with rapid and personalized diagnoses. Education will benefit from tailored virtual tutors, while logistics and entertainment will be transformed by autonomous systems that adapt to users’ needs.
• Another technology destined to thrive is augmented and virtual reality. With increasingly lighter and more powerful devices, the line between the physical and digital worlds will become thinner. Business meetings will take place in three-dimensional virtual environments, tourists will be able to visit museums on the other side of the world without traveling, and professional training will use immersive simulations to safely train doctors, pilots, and technicians.
• The energy sector will undergo a major transformation with the advancement of green technologies. Future solar panels will be thin, flexible, and integrable into buildings; batteries will be more capacious and durable, encouraging wider adoption of electric vehicles. Research into nuclear fusion hints at a potential source of clean and practically inexhaustible energy.
• Advanced robotics will also play a central role in the future. Robots will be able to learn and cooperate with humans safely. They will be present in homes, restaurants, factories, and hospitals, performing repetitive or hazardous tasks and improving service efficiency.

🚀 FPV Drones: The New Frontier of First-Person Flight
FPV drones are revolutionizing the way we fly, create content, and experience the adrenaline of real piloting.
The acronym FPV means First Person View: you see what the drone sees in real time thanks to its onboard camera and FPV goggles, as if you were sitting inside the drone.
Below is a simple, modern, and complete guide explaining what FPV drones are, where they’re used, and what the future looks like for this technology.
✈️ What Is an FPV Drone?
An FPV drone is a drone equipped with:
a dedicated FPV camera
a video transmitter
FPV goggles or a monitor for real-time viewing
powerful motors for speed and acrobatics
a manual flight mode (very little stabilization)
The key feature is that the pilot sees live what the drone captures, with extremely low latency.
This allows precise, fast, and spectacular maneuvers.
🔍 Why FPV Drones Are Special
FPV drones offer:
total immersion while flying
higher speed than traditional GPS drones
the ability to perform acrobatics (flips, rolls, dives)
full freedom of movement
a piloting experience similar to a video game—but in real life
They feel much more “alive” than standard camera drones, which are designed mainly for stability and photography.

🔮 The Future of FPV Drones
🚀 1. Easier FPV Drones
FPV drones are currently difficult for beginners, but new technologies are bringing:
smart stabilization
auto-level flight modes
anti-crash systems
Soon, FPV will be accessible to everyone.
📡 2. Better Digital Video
Digital FPV (like DJI O3 and Avatar HD) is replacing analog:
cleaner image
fewer interference issues
longer range
true-to-life colors
🤖 3. Smarter and Autonomous FPV
Artificial intelligence will allow FPV drones to:
avoid obstacles
track subjects automatically
create perfect cinematic paths
